Transaction 5962f91ad64ac9114b12d6f1cd26ddb71987dfeb8374145665cd344fc389eba7
1 Input
1 Output
-
5962f91ad64ac9114b12d6f1cd26ddb71987dfeb8374145665cd344fc389eba7:0
- value
- 1174079
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 132cd7176a795ad2d09a94ca8c8192628cb55a93 OP_EQUAL
- address
- 33SQUjtgxYsKzdtRCwmXDqMbm7sr92p34C